Nothing beats cooking with fresh produce, and for one loyal customer, food doesn't get much fresher than what you'll find at Bedner's Farm Fresh Market in Boynton Beach.

So much so, this farm fan -- simply known as "Chef Johnny" -- will be offering his thanks this holiday season with a series of free "Cook for Life" cooking shows beginning this weekend. The theme: how to use less grease, oil, or butter to prepare flavorful, healthy meals while saving time and money.





On Saturday, December 11, from 11 a.m. to 12:30 p.m., farmgoers can

learn fast, easy ways to cook healthy meals with the produce available

at Bedner's.

After all, where else can you pick your own fruits and vegetables right

from the plant -- all grown on-site, bees and bugs included?



The 80-acre farm -- one of the few remaining family-owned and -operated

ones in South Florida -- has accumulated quite a few followers since its

grand opening to the public in March.

Among the most popular pick-your-own produce options: strawberries and

sunflowers, which became ripe for the picking last weekend, says part-family-owner Megan Bedner.

"Next week, our tomatoes should be ready for picking as well. We have

everything," she adds. "And what we don't grow here, we bring from local

farmers."



These days, it's not just the complimentary cooking shows that marketgoers

can find for free. The farm is also hosting a series of seasonal events,

including a visit from Santa on December 19 (11 a.m. to 1 p.m.).

On weekends, the farm is also host to a number of family-oriented

activities and vendors. South Florida residents can pick up a Fraser fir

tree for Christmas, pick their own produce, sample homemade ice cream

and caramel apples -- even go for a hayride.
